Quickfort is mostly functional in 0.31.25. Digging designations work fine. But designating stockpiles and farm plots do not (as of v2.00pre3). And build designations have not been tested thoroughly because it seems few people use them. Keep in mind that the author plans to release a new version in a couple of weeks.
Miscellaneous mods and utilities: These do not fit neatly into other categories.
PerfectWorldDF Utility to make your own world in any manner you want and how you want it to be. You want a world that looks like a smiley face or the united states? THIS IS THE UTILITY!
(Personal Opinion: Looks amazing) (Works in 0.31.25, but a few report crashes)
SoundSense A sound engine for DF which brings tons of new sound FX and music. It takes the game to a whole new level. Many who try it are no longer willing to play without. (Java-based, version independent)
Quickfort Some people would classify this as an essential utility, it allows you to use .CSV spreadsheets to plan and build a fort... Very rapidly I might add. (Mostly functional in 0.31.25)
ChromaFort A Utility to be used with quickfort. Turns bitmaps into .CSV Spreadsheets. (Version N/A)
Embark Anywhere Extract into dwarf fortress folder and run the .exe while selecting a site. (Appears to work in 0.31.25)
Just embark Just run this once and it will hack your DF so you can embark anywhere. (Works in 0.31.25)
10-15-20-30 Embark size As the name implies, it allows you to change your embark party to 10, 15, 20, or 30 dwarves. (Designed for 0.31.25)
Nano Fortress This Utility allows you to embark on areas that are normally too small, like a 1 by 1 tile fortress. (Works in 0.31.25)
DFusion * Embark expander: have other races join * Simple_embark: modify your start dwarf count * Friendship: allows other races to do jobs * Tools: Race changer, Job select enabler, Embark anywhere, Adventurer swapper, Make creatures follow * Adv_tools: some tools for adventurers * Migrants: immigrants are random races (Works in 0.31.25)
Dwarf Foreman Automatic job manager. Allows you to do certain things like setting a level of stock you want something to be at and taking the repetitiveness out of general fortress management. (Works with 0.31.25)
NoExotic Removes the exotic tags from creatures to allow them to be trained without a dungeon master. (Should still work)
Legends Viewer (Superceded
World Viewer.) Recreates Legends Mode from exported data. Browser like navigation, including tabs, allows to easily view other people/places/entities by just clicking names in the event logs or search lists, including a graphical map. (Works in 0.31.25)
Runesmith A entity information and alteration Program. (Works in 0.31.25, but has minor bugs)
DGC Dwarven Guidance Counselor: As the name suggests, it gives job recommendations based on attributes & traits. (Should work with 0.31.25)
Pathing Simulator A maze navigation simulator which functions as a demo for path finding optimizations. (Java-based, version independent)
WinMerge Open source software. Useful for installing mods as you can see what is changing.
